The position, working as part of the Tunbridge Wells Area team, will manage the delivery of network enhancement projects and restoration of electrical supplies on the UK Power Networks distribution system, carrying out repairs on the overhead lines.

Principal Accountabilities:

Perform all work in connection with the construction, maintenance and report of Overhead lines and any associate plant and equipment, connections, and earthing, including cable laying and necessary excavation, backfill and reinstatement
Overhead line service lines, pilots and catenaries, service termination equipment and connections thereto
Patrol overhead lines and reports defects and any work being performed in the vicinity of the line route.
Carry out work on live LV apparatus conductors or equipment, following the appropriate safety rules.
Perform live line work on overhead lines up to and including 33KV.
Installs and connects, or disconnects and removes, or re-sites whole current metering.
Removes and replaces links and fuses on the LV network.
Use meters and instruments and records readings.
Assist in resistance, thermal and height measurements on overhead lines.
Carry out rigging, erect and inspect pre-formed scaffolds and pole and clip scaffolds.
Carries out tree felling and tree trimming.
Drive vehicles, cleans them and carries out roadworthiness checks.
Operate communications/data transmission and display equipment.
Operate mechanical aids and use portable equipment.
Switches, isolates and earths when authorised to do so.
Contractual requirement to undertake Standby Duties and response to System Emergencies
